I don't believe this is correct Gardyloo. Tier points and 4BA segments do not reset as you move up the tiers they only reset at the end of your membership year.
Also the requirement that the 4 segments be BA metal has also been changed and BA flight numbers on other metal also count towards the requirement.
From ba.com:
1500 Tier Points and 4 eligible flights*
Eligible flights are defined as those flights marketed or operated by British Airways and those flights marketed and operated by Iberia.
•'Marketed' means the flight will have a BA flight number (in your itinerary or on your ticket).
•'Operated' means the aircraft that you travel on is a British Airways aircraft (including franchises and BACityflyer).
•'Marketed and operated by Iberia' means the flight will have an IB flight number and the aircraft you travel on is an Iberia aircraft (including franchises).
Reward bookings and agency or industry discounted bookings are not eligible.
